Mundarija:

SQLite qancha xotiradan foydalanadi?
SQLite qancha xotiradan foydalanadi?

Video: SQLite qancha xotiradan foydalanadi?

Video: SQLite qancha xotiradan foydalanadi?
Video: 19 - Dars SQLite Database PART 4 Delete 2024, Noyabr
Anonim

Xotiradan foydalanish

Odatiy bo'lib, bizning SQLite o'ram maksimal 2 MB dan foydalanadi xotira har bir ulanish uchun kesh.

Bundan tashqari, SQLite xotiradami?

An SQLite ma'lumotlar bazasi odatda bitta oddiy disk faylida saqlanadi. Biroq, ba'zi hollarda, ma'lumotlar bazasi saqlanishi mumkin xotira . Har bir: xotira : ma'lumotlar bazasi bir-biridan farq qiladi. Shunday qilib, har biri fayl nomi bilan ikkita ma'lumotlar bazasi ulanishini oching: xotira : ikkita mustaqil in- xotira ma'lumotlar bazalari.

Keyinchalik, savol: SQLite yetarli darajada yaxshimi? 3 ta javob. Bu boshlashning ajoyib usuli va u hatto engil yuklangan muhitda ham ishlashi mumkin, lekin u unchalik katta bo'lmaydi. yaxshi o'qish/yozish muhitida. The yaxshi Yangilik shundaki, MySQL yoki Postgres kabi to'liq RDBMS ga o'tish odatda juda oddiy. Etarlicha yaxshi nima uchun.

Odamlar, shuningdek, SQLite qancha ma'lumotlarni saqlashi mumkinligini so'rashadi.

SQLite ma'lumotlar bazasi fayllari maksimal hajmi taxminan 140 TB ga ega. Telefonda xotira hajmi (bir necha GB) bo'ladi xotira hajmi esa ma'lumotlar bazasi fayl hajmini cheklash bo'ladi qanday qilib cheklash ko'p ma'lumotlar siz mumkin so'rovdan oling. Bundan tashqari, Android kursorlar natijalar uchun 1 MB chegarasiga ega.

SQLite nechta planshet bilan ishlay oladi?

Joindagi jadvallarning maksimal soni SQLite dan ortiq boʻlgan birlashmalarni qoʻllab-quvvatlamaydi 64 jadval . Bu cheklov SQLite kod ishlab chiqaruvchisi so'rovlarni optimallashtiruvchida qo'shilish jadvali uchun bitta bitli bitmaplardan foydalanishidan kelib chiqadi.

Tavsiya: